17 Violent Deaths in Sinaloa, Mexico in the Last 24 Hours

Posted on June 23, 2011 • Filed under: Crime, Mexico

A total of 17 violent deaths have been reported in the last 24 hours in the northwestern state of Sinaloa, the state’s Attorney General has said. According to UPI, among the dead are three brothers in the town of Guamúchil and a man who was found in an illegal grave in Ahome. Most were victims of multiple gunshot wounds, including two young men in Navolato who were shot more than 130 times. The reasons for the crimes are as yet unknown. Read Article
